Snow Blower Idling issue

Hello
I have a Snapper Snow blower purchased in 1994. (Model I7243) It seems to be having some trouble idling when not being used. When I am using it in the snow it is fine but if it just sits it seems like it wants to cut off. I had it serviced at the beginning of the season. They cleaned the carb. Maybe it needs replaced? If so where could I find a new one? Any other ideas of what could be wrong?
Thanks!

Locate all three carb adjustment screws: the power adjusting screw (located near the bottom of the carb facing vertically), the idle mixture screw (located near the middle of the carb facing horizontally) and the idler speed screw (located next to the top of the carb facing horizontally).
The default setting on the adjustment screws is 1-1/2 turns from fully closed.
